The year 2026 marks a substantial departure from the keyword-heavy spam filters of the previous years. Modern filtration systems now operate on neural networks that focus on intent and semantic meaning over easy trigger words. These AI-driven guardians do not simply look for "totally free" or "purchase now"; they examine the entire structure of guide to identify if the sender supplies genuine worth or mere sound. By utilizing large language designs, service providers can recognize patterns of manipulation or high-pressure techniques that were as soon as simple to disguise through smart phrasing.
Maker knowing designs now examine the relationship in between the sender and the recipient before the message even reaches the server. If a sender unexpectedly moves their cold email inbox rotation, the change in semantic embedding develops a red flag. Filters search for consistency. An abrupt pivot in the nature of material recommends a bought list or a hijacked domain, activating instant quarantine. This level of scrutiny makes it harder for unproven senders to reach niche professional segments—high-level executives without a pre-existing credibility constructed on stable, foreseeable habits.
Sentiment analysis has actually become a main tool for inbox defense. In 2026, filters categorize the emotional weight of every message. A direct and neutral—professional and helpful tone is even more most likely to bypass strict security layers than messages that use artificial seriousness or deceptive friendliness. The AI assesses whether the language matches the historic interaction patterns of the recipient. For instance, if a contact generally gets technical reports, an extremely casual introductory note—sales pitch will be considered as suspicious.

Different environments require various shipment techniques. The requirements utilized by major inbox providers—cloud-based mail systems have actually diverged significantly. Some systems focus greatly on the technical health of the sending out IP, while others focus on the social chart of the sender. In 2026, if you are sending through specialized business servers—corporate mail gates, your domain needs to show a history of human-like interaction. This suggests having a balanced ratio of sent-to-received mail, which is tough to attain with raw automatic lists.
Technical authentication like SPF, DKIM, and DMARC is now the bare minimum. Beyond these, 2026 filters inspect for "BIMI" (Brand Name Indicators for Message Identification) and validated sender certificates. Without these visual and technical markers, messages sent out to enterprise leads—decision makers often deal with "graylisting," a procedure where the receiving server momentarily rejects the message to see if the sending server will retry, a common test to weed out low-grade spam bots.
Behavioral fingerprinting is a sophisticated approach where AI tracks the "rhythm" of a sending domain. Spammers frequently send in huge bursts, followed by long durations of silence. In contrast, genuine business operations reveal a consistent climb or a consistent day-to-day volume. Senders who utilize inbox reputation tools—deliverability monitoring are much better geared up to mimic these natural patterns. If the volume of guide spikes too rapidly, the "fingerprint" becomes distorted, signifying to the filter that the account has actually been automated for mass scale rather than individual interaction.
Engagement metrics have actually moved beyond basic open rates. In 2026, AI filters track "dwell time"-- the length of time a recipient keeps the message open-- and whether they scroll to the bottom. They likewise keep track of if the recipient relocations the message from one folder to another. These micro-interactions feed into the sender's global reputation. If your follow-up series—cold outreach consistently produces "mark as spam" clicks, the AI will ultimately obstruct your entire sub-domain, no matter how "tidy" your content may be.

The structure of the message itself is now dissected by "Natural Language Understanding" (NLU) systems. These systems can recognize if a message was created by a fundamental AI template. To surpass these filters, guide needs to reveal a high degree of variation. If 1,000 messages are sent out and they are 95% similar, the filter recognizes this as a "low-effort" campaign. Successful senders in 2026 use vibrant variables that alter not simply the name and business, but the whole sentence structure and the tone—persuasive style of the pitch.
The AI also look for "link-to-text" ratios. Too many links in an initial introductory email—outreach note will trigger a security caution. In 2026, the safest technique is to use a single, high-authority link or no link at all in the first interaction. This builds a "soft" reputation before asking the recipient to click. Filters are especially cautious of redirected URLs or reduced links, which are often used to conceal malicious destinations.
The hardware and network settings behind your mail matter as much as the material. Senders are now judged by the "area" of their IP address. If you are on a shared server with business sending guide, your own track record will suffer. High-end senders have moved towards devoted IP varieties and custom return-path domains to separate their credibility from the basic public.
Frequently auditing your setup for deliverability errors—technical glitches is a basic practice. In 2026, even a minor misconfiguration in your DNS records can lead to an immediate blacklisting by Google—Microsoft—major enterprise providers. The AI filters see technical mistakes as an indication of an unmanaged, "non reusable" sending out operation. Accuracy in setup is the structure upon which all other outreach techniques are developed.
